    managed to get some of this glue on my expensive jogging trousers, can anyone advise how to remove please. John

    #386965
    iadom
    Moderator

    Re: de-bore glue

    Put them in the freezer then break it off when it is frozen. Nail varnish remover will also soften it but it might damage the clothes if they are synthetic .
